自动化编程技术员《自动化编程管理实训(专业课程)》2024-2025学年秋季学期单元检测试卷及答案.docVIP

自动化编程技术员《自动化编程管理实训(专业课程)》2024-2025学年秋季学期单元检测试卷及答案.doc

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

自动化编程技术员《自动化编程管理实训(专业课程)》2024-2025学年秋季学期单元检测试卷及答案

一、选择题(本大题总共15小题,每题2分,共30分)

1.以下哪种编程语言常用于自动化编程?

A.Python

B.Java

C.C++

D.以上都是

答案:D

解析:Python、Java、C++在自动化编程中都有广泛应用。

2.自动化编程中,用于控制机器人运动的指令是?

A.逻辑判断指令

B.数据处理指令

C.运动控制指令

D.输入输出指令

答案:C

解析:运动控制指令专门用于控制机器人等设备的运动。

3.以下哪个不是自动化编程中的常见数据类型?

A.整数型

B.字符型

C.数组型

D.货币型

答案:D

解析:自动化编程常见数据类型有整数型、字符型、数组型等,货币型一般不是常见基本类型。

4.在自动化编程管理中,程序的调试主要目的是?

A.检查代码语法错误

B.优化程序运行速度

C.查找并修复程序中的错误

D.提高程序可读性

答案:C

解析:调试主要就是查找和修复程序错误。

5.自动化编程中,实现循环结构的关键字通常是?

A.if

B.for

C.while

D.B和C

答案:D

解析:for和while都可用于实现循环结构。

6.用于自动化设备之间通信的协议是?

A.HTTP协议

B.TCP/IP协议

C.Modbus协议

D.FTP协议

答案:C

解析:Modbus协议常用于自动化设备通信。

7.自动化编程中,将多个程序模块组合成一个完整程序的过程叫?

A.编译

B.链接

C.集成

D.调试

答案:C

解析:集成就是把多个程序模块组合成完整程序。

8.以下哪种自动化编程软件适合初学者?

A.SiemensTIAPortal

B.RockwellAutomationStudio

C.EasyPLC

D.以上都适合

答案:C

解析:EasyPLC相对更适合初学者。

9.在自动化编程管理中,文档的作用不包括?

A.记录程序功能

B.方便他人理解程序

C.提高程序运行效率

D.在后期维护时提供参考

答案:C

解析:文档不能直接提高程序运行效率。

10.自动化编程中,对传感器数据进行采集和处理的操作属于?

A.输入处理

B.输出处理

C.逻辑运算

D.数据存储

答案:A

解析:传感器数据采集属于输入处理。

11.以下哪种编程语言具有简洁易读的特点,常用于自动化脚本编写?

A.VisualBasic

B.Lua

C.Delphi

D.Fortran

答案:B

解析:Lua具有简洁易读特点,常用于自动化脚本编写。

12.自动化编程中,控制电机正反转的指令属于?

A.顺序控制指令

B.条件控制指令

C.运动控制指令

D.数据运算指令

答案:C

解析:控制电机正反转属于运动控制指令范畴。

13.在自动化编程管理中,版本控制的主要目的是?

A.记录程序版本号

B.方便回滚到旧版本

C.管理程序的不同版本,确保代码的可追溯性和一致性

D.提高程序开发速度

答案:C

解析:版本控制核心是管理程序不同版本,保证代码可追溯和一致。

14.自动化编程中,判断一个数字是否大于另一个数字的指令是?

A.比较指令

B.判断指令

C.逻辑与指令

D.移位指令

答案:A

解析:比较指令用于比较数字大小等。

15.以下哪种自动化编程应用场景涉及工业生产线的物料搬运?

A.智能仓储系统

B.机器人焊接

C.自动化检测

D.过程控制

答案:A

解析:智能仓储系统涉及工业生产线物料搬运。

二、填空题(本大题总共5题,每题4分,共20分)

1.自动化编程中常用的逻辑运算符有____、____、____。

答案:与()、或(||)、非(!)

解析:这是常见的逻辑运算符,用于逻辑判断。

2.自动化设备的编程语言通常分为____编程语言和____编程语言。

答案:文本、图形化

解析:常见的分类方式。

3.在自动化编程管理中,程序的注释分为____注释和____注释。

答案:单行、多行

解析:方便对程序进行解释说明。

4.自动化编程中,用于存储大量数据的结构通常是____。

答案:数据库

解析:数据库可存储大量数据。

5.自动化编程软件中的项目文件通常包含____、____、____等内容。

答案:程序代码、配置文件、数据文件

解析:这些是项目文件常见包含内容。

三、简答题(本大题总共6题,每题4分,共24分)

1.简述自动化编程中变量的作用。

答案:变量用于存储程序运行过程中的数据,方便数据的传递、修改和使用。在程序中可以根据需要随时改变变量的值,从而实现不同的功能逻辑。例如在计算

您可能关注的文档

文档评论(0)

185****8545 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档